    I think this is a good decision on your part, but so you don't come screaming back to us about being mislead, here are a few caveats:

    1. Flash video from youtube seems to work very nicely, but when streamed through other sites, many of the videos show a slow-down. Judging from reports here, this doesn't seem to be as much of an issue on newer firmware.

    2. Non-youtube streams have worked only with moderate success. BBC iPlayer for instance was pretty much unwatchable.

    3. There is no flash 10 support YET, meaning no HD, although a pre-release ARM/OMAP distro has been shown in some videos and speculation is that it will be released Q1 2010. This should also improve overall performance, since it will enable hardware rendering, rather than puting it all on software.
